Made in Klostermühle at around 1905, this vase is a truthful example of the vitality and creativity of the Art Nouveau-Jugendstil era, one of the most exciting times in decorative arts. The floral silver overlay, which nests harmoniously on the vase’s body, is a latter addition by Alvin and Company in the USA. The silver is marked 999/1000 Fine and G3245 stands for Gorham. 

 

With its delicate shape and beauty, this exceptional Loetz vase was made from metallic salts in order to provide its interior with a metallic, iridescent lustre. The glasses of that time were either coated over or treated with silver acids after the cooling process. This one, in particular, has an interior layer of glass dyed with metal oxides which was metallized directly in the furnace.
